I have setup "mutt" with set editor"/usr/bin/oowriter" setup a template including some macros and dialogs and tried to write a message... Hell, it take 18 seconds to load! WHO realy want to wait 18 secdes to write a mail? -- I have to write nearly 150 per day... OK, another test. New template and a button in the Toolbar which I klick to write a E-Mail in OOo. It opens a dialog where I can select from my PostgreSQL powered address book, put in a Subject (it refuse to email if NO SUBJECT is given)... Then the template is open for writing... Now you need simpel to close the Document and a new dialog open and ask you whether you want to "Send it NOW", "Postpone" or "Discard" it. If one of the two first options are choosen, the dialog/macro build the appropriated MIME construct and send/postpone it. If "Send it NOW" was choosen, the macro invoke "sendmail.exe -t" and since "sendmail" exist in a native windows version... I continued the stuff and created a Dialog which read in the Maildir the macros previosly created and can reopen any messages from there... Since Maildir is not realy useful under Windows, I have setup a second try using the PostgreSQL as Mailstorage with unlimited store and search functions. Also you can print out the Mailfolder in "Thread-View" and more. Realy, there is not realy a need for a new Mailclient since all can be done inside "oowriter" with a mail template containing some macros and dialogs... All you need is: 1) OOo version >=2.4 2) sendmail.exe (or equivalent which support the "-t" option) 3) fetchmail.exe \ | optional 4) procmail.exe / Note: I have gotten all source-sniples for OOo from the Internet so other peoples went already thinking about it...
